'''New Jerusalem''' was a large [[United Nations Space Command]] colony in the [[Human]]-held [[Cygnus System]] <ref>''[[Halo: Contact Harvest]]''</ref>. It was discovered by the [[Covenant Empire|Covenant]] and was known to be [[Battle of New Jerusalem|defended]] by the [[26th Marine Expeditionary Force]], who suffered heavy casualties in the battle. It was most likely [[Glassing|glassed]], but as of right now, no information is known.
